Alizé Cornet, 56e world player, qualified on Saturday 5 September for the 8es of the US Open, which she reached for the first time, benefiting from the abandonment of her opponent Madison Keys (14e). The American, who had been manipulated on the court several times, gave up on injury while the French led 7-6 (7/4), 3-2.

“I noticed at the beginning of the 2e set that she started to have pain and she’s not the type to give up, so I’m sorry for her ”, Cornet commented. “I could see she couldn’t serve normally, but for the rest she played as usual. So I said to myself: “Above all, don’t let yourself be distracted” ”, added the Frenchwoman. “The most important thing is that I held my serve well and that I was solid. I’m sad about what happened, but I’m happy to be for the first time in 8es “, she concluded.

From now on, Alizé Cornet will have reached the 8es final of the four Grand Slam tournaments. But she has never made it to quarterfinals yet in any.

In the next round, the Niçoise will face the Bulgarian Tsvetana Pironkova, who will turn 33 on September 13, the day of the men’s final, and who had put her tennis career on hold since 2017.

She is the only one of the two French people to survive the 6e day, his compatriot Corentin Moutet was swept by the Canadian Felix Auger-Aliassime 6-1, 6-0, 6-4. The 77e world was overwhelmed on all sides by the 21e who set the pace for the first two innings with a plethora of powerful punches. After a passage in the locker room, the Frenchman managed to give his opponent a little more trouble, but he did not last more than 1 h 56 min.
